About SSDI
Social Security Disability Insurance (SSDI), a federal program administered by the Social Security Administration, provides financial benefits to individuals who can no longer work due to severe, long-term disabilities. While SSDI offers crucial support, many recipients have disabilities caused by harmful drugs, defective medical devices, or toxic exposures that are now the subject of large-scale mass tort litigation. Cases involving products such as opioids, talcum powder, and water contamination at military bases like Camp Lejeune have left thousands permanently impaired, prompting lawsuits against major corporations for negligence and failure to warn about the risks. These lawsuits often run parallel to SSDI claims, with plaintiffs seeking both government assistance and legal compensation. Although SSDI benefits are generally unaffected by mass tort settlements, the overlap underscores the growing connection between public health, corporate accountability, and disability protections, as courts and regulators push for stronger safeguards and fairer compensation for affected individuals.
